Output b5627d6c2d3940f047a815b78c49f928578d31a9b2cff0e10373aa64436aae1f:12

value
599571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9537995f03aaf23fca2eb34f66036000b426d5d OP_EQUAL
address
3H8L7uNwwcKF5HVMnSMx2UgEg15bid1F7g
transaction
b5627d6c2d3940f047a815b78c49f928578d31a9b2cff0e10373aa64436aae1f
spent
true